Anyone with a creative bent might be interested in this: CBC Canada Writes. CBC is having a short fiction contest this month... they do it every year, so don't worry if you don't have anything now, aim for next year. The deadline is for Nov 1. and it's a short-story/ creative non-fiction/ poetry contest, with a $ prize and publication in Air Canada's En Route magazine.
